Output 8668ec6c52a2653ac19167da8810e9c6464ea69a1a793d75ff21a650e7a76f05:2

value
25745406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d2d5cc9923530310a50f927222b751c6d6a8da3 OP_EQUAL
address
3D6tjMtHLUFhwUWFbPvrtHPfJWNeEtgVK8
transaction
8668ec6c52a2653ac19167da8810e9c6464ea69a1a793d75ff21a650e7a76f05
spent
true